If you are scheduling a call between Rome and Tokyo, the overlap window is limited to typical business hours. When it is 9 am in Rome it is 4 pm in Tokyo β a workable window for scheduling. The latest reasonable overlap is around 10 am in Rome (5 pm in Tokyo). Outside this window there is effectively no good overlap for regular office hours.
